Kojo Yankah Resigns

News reaching me from Accra say that, in a rare show of principle, particularly for a Ghanaian politician, Mr. Kojo Yankah has RESIGNED from the Rawlings government. Mr. Yankah was until last week the Regional Minister for the Ashanti Region. He was removed in the latest reshuffle and reassigned as Minister of State at the National Development Planning Commission, a kind of “political Siberia” in Rawlings’ government.
